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) :

The countries with the highest volumes of consumption in 2023 were France, China and Democratic People's Republic of Korea, together comprising 71% of global consumption. Poland, Spain, Germany, Austria and Italy l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 17%.
The countries with the highest volumes of production in 2022 were France, China and the Netherlands, together accounting for 75% of global production. Democratic People's Republic of Korea, Poland, Austria and Germany l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 16%.
In value terms, Russia constituted the largest supplier of hemp tow to Ukraine, comprising 83%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Egypt, with a 15% share of total imports.
In value terms, Germany remains the key foreign market for hemp tow exports from Ukraine, comprising 81%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Lithuania, with a 15% share of total exports. It was followed by Poland, with a 2.2% share.
The average hemp tow export price stood at $797 per ton in 2022, increasing by 11% against the previous year.
The average hemp tow import price stood at $771 per ton in 2022, surging by 18% against the previous year.
